Master of Engineering [ME] (Electrical power system) is a postgraduate course offered for the duration of 2-years. It helps students to make a straightaway beneficial to the work field and become chief in the industry or sector.

The basic eligibility criterion for ME (Electrical power system) is a 10+2 and BE/ B.Tech, or identical qualification in most preferably science stream from a recognized university. The average fee for ME in Electrical Power System in India varies from college to college and it is between INR 2,00,000 to INR.5,00,000

The admission for ME (Electrical power system) is based upon merit or entrance exams such as GATE, OJEE, UPSEE, TANCET, etc which are conducted at a national/ state level or by the university. M.E in Electrical Power Systems: Admission Process

The admissions to M.E. in Electrical Power System are done in 3 ways which are Merit-based, Entrance-based, Counseling based. Students necessarily meet the requirements to get admission to the college they desire. Some colleges do have both ways i.e., Merit-based as well as Entrance-based exams for admission in this particular course.

Merit-based or Entrance exam-based or based on counseling once they qualify for the entrance exam. Usually, universities in India conduct their own entrance exams, apart from central and state universities, private or deemed universities even conduct their own entrance exams.

Admission Procedure

The common admission procedure with which the majority of colleges and universities go is as follows-

  • The applicants are required to visit the official websites of the respective colleges and click and get into the admission section.
  • Then the students are supposed to fill in the admission form and the details within it such as name, address, age, under graduation pass-out year, parents/ guardian’s name, marks secured in their graduation, upload photographs, etc.
  • Then students are supposed to pay the required fee for submission of the admission form online and submit it.

M.E in Electrical Power Systems Subjects

The syllabus for this course differs from institution to institution but it generally covers the following subjects or topics-

SEMESTER I SEMESTER II
Applied Mathematics of electrical engineers
Power system analysis
Power system operations and control
Electrical transients in power systems
System theory
Elective I
Practical
Power system simulation laboratory I
Power system protection
Power system dynamics
Flexible AC Transmission Systems
Restructured Power Systems
Elective I
Elective II
Practical
Power System Simulation Laboratory II

Ques. What is the placement record of M-Tech electrical engineering students in IIT BHU? Is it better to join the M-Tech program in IIT BHU?

● Top Answer By Nimisha Dutta on 22 Aug 22

Ans. IIT BHU placements are good for M.Tech Electrical Engineering. Students of the branch get placed in core as well as non-core job roles. If you have good coding skills you can easily get placed in MNCs. Accenture, Cisco, Cognizant, DRDO, Future First, Wipro, TCS, Nvidia, etc. are some of the top recruiters for the branch. Around 94% of students from the branch get placed with an average CTC of INR 8-10 LPA.Read more

Ques. How is the placement scenario in IIT Hyderabad for an MTech electrical?

● Top Answer By Shruti Agarwal on 07 Jul 23

Ans. IIT Hyderabad Engineering ranking by NIRF is 8 out of 200 in India in 2023 and it was ranked 9 out of 300 in India in 2022. IIT Hyderabad Engineering ranking by IIRF is 14 out of 192 in India in 2022.  IIT Hyderabad MTech's average salary is INR 18.10 LPA and the placement percentage is 72.52%. The placement percentage of the EE department specifically is 93.18%. A few top recruiters include Mercedes-Benz Oracle Whirlpool Eaton Honeywell Robert Bosch  General Electric MathWorks Adobe The annual income of IIT Hyderabad MTech EE is in the range of INR 4,12,000 - 8,91,000 P.A.Read more
